MANILA, Philippines - The House of Representatives issued a subpoena to Sarah Discaya, president of Alpha and Omega General Contractor and Development Corporation to the next hearing of its Infrastructure Committee (Infracom).

The subpoena, signed by Committee chairman and Bicol Saro Partylist Rep. Terry Ridon and co-chairmen Romeo Momo Sr., Joel Chua, and Speaker Martin Romualdez, compelled Discaya to attend the hearing on Sept. 9 at the People's Center Building., This news data comes from:http://www.ycyzqzxyh.com
Aside from Discaya, other individuals who were subpoenaed were Miguel Juntura, president of St. Timothy Construction Corporation, Eumir Villanueva, chairman and president of Topnotch Catalyst Builders, Inc, Mark Allan Arevalo, president of Wawao Builders Corporation and, Sally Santos, owner of Syms Construction Trading.
House committee subpoenas Sarah Discaya, 4 other contractors over flood control project anomalies
They are accused of allegedly getting paid billions of pesos from flood control projects that were either unfinished or were not built at all.
